More specifically, we will be using a technique called "Subtractive EQ'ing" which basically removes the unused frequencies of instruments. This creates an overall better balance and will make your mixing process much easy to work with.
It is important you do not JUST remove frequencies because people tell you to do this. Only cut what needs to be cut and boost what needs to be boosted. You obviously need to trust your ears and your listening environment first and foremost.
